首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到18条相似文献,搜索用时 93 毫秒
1.
主要介绍了系数对称的FIR滤波器的基本原理和设计方法,并给予实例说明利用Matlab来确定FIR滤波器系数的方法以及怎样利用DSP循环寻址实现FIR滤波器。  相似文献   

2.
《无线电工程》2017,(1):79-82
介绍了一种基于Altera公司IP核进行FIR数字滤波器的参数设计及在FPGA中的快速实现方法。为了达到FIR滤波器的性能要求,介绍了Matlab和IP核中信道冲激响应的阶数和时域系数的设计方法。编程实现了时域卷积运算,并给出了冲激响应和输入数据比特量化的方法和结果。为验证FIR滤波器设计的正确性,分别给出了Matlab和Model Sim中FIR低通滤波器的仿真输入波形和滤波输出波形。仿真结果表明,设计的滤波器通带信号完整,阻带滤波性能良好,该方法具有较好地适用性。  相似文献   

3.
介绍了一种升余弦滤波器的快速设计方法,利用Matlab设计滤波器的冲击响应,通过采样量化编码,得到在FIR Compiler加载的系数文件;FPGA中调用FIR Compiler,采用分布式算法实现该滤波器结构,并在ISE中进行综合、实现。  相似文献   

4.
基于Matlab与DSP的FIR数字滤波器软硬件实现   总被引:5,自引:5,他引:0  
给出了利用Matlab与DSP技术相结合的语音信号FIR滤波的软件、硬件实现方法。分析了FIR滤波器的特性,给出了FIR滤波器的Matlab仿真,介绍了在DSP硬件系统中的实现过程,实现了对语音信号的FIR滤波处理。  相似文献   

5.
FIR数字滤波器广泛应用在数字通信系统中,研究其实现方法具有重要意义。Matlab功能强大,利用Matlab辅助设计DSP应用程序,可大大缩短DSP应用程序的开发时间。介绍了Matlab和CCS及DSP的连接,说明了利用Matlab辅助DSP实现FIR数字滤波器的过程,及如何在Matlab环境中调试DSP程序,给出了实现结果,并把该结果和单纯在Matlab环境下实现结果进行比较,前者效果更好,更具有实际应用价值。  相似文献   

6.
代钦  冯永新 《电子技术》2007,34(9):114-115
System Generator for DSP是Xilinx公司开发的基于Matlab的DSP开发工具,同时也是一个基于FPGA的信号处理建模和设计工具.本文介绍了在Matlab中使用SystemGenerator for DSP实现FPGA硬件设计的方法,同时利用System Generator实现了FIR滤波器的设计,从而给出了FIR滤波器设计的一种新途径.设计结果表明:该方法具有操作简单,设计灵活,效率高等优点.  相似文献   

7.
分析了FIR滤波器几种常见实现方法的原理与不足;提出一种基于SoPC的FIR滤波器设计;介绍了系统的设计流程及实现方法;结合Matlab给出FIR滤波器的仿真结果。整个设计以Altera公司现场可编程逻辑器芯片EP3C25E144CSN为核心,具有程序简单,调试方便的特点,有一定的实用价值及应用前景。  相似文献   

8.
基于FIR数字滤波器的原理和层次化、模块化设计思想,结合Altera公司的Cyclone II系列FPGA芯片,提出了FIR数字滤波器的实现硬件方案,给出了采用Matlab、QuartusⅡ设计及实现32阶低通FIR滤波器的方法步骤,仿真及实际测试结果验证了设计方案的正确性,与传统的数字滤波器相比,本文设计的FIR数字滤波器具有更好的实时性、灵活性和实用性。  相似文献   

9.
《现代电子技术》2015,(19):98-101
为了满足信号处理快速和灵活的要求,基于FPGA实现的FIR滤波器有这两方面的优势,使用Matlab中的FDATool计算出滤波器系数并分析其幅频特性,利用FPGA分别设计实现串行结构、全并行结构以及基于IP核的FIR数字滤波器。利用Matlab软件进行FIR滤波器仿真,并与基于FPGA实现滤波器的Modelsim仿真输出数据进行比较,结果表明,设计的FIR滤波器功能正确、滤波性能良好。通过对不同结构滤波器的资源占用情况和数据处理速度进行分析,得出不同应用场合可选择不同的滤波器结构的结论。  相似文献   

10.
窄带滤波器的设计与DSP实现   总被引:1,自引:1,他引:1       下载免费PDF全文
石青春  陈侠  杨琳 《电子器件》2009,32(4):774-777
基于多抽样率数字信号处理原理,设计窄带FIR滤波器,并在DSP芯片上实现.阐述了实现窄带FIR滤波器的两种特殊的滤波器(积分梳状滤波器和半带滤波器)的原理和设计方法,利用Matlab中的FDATOOL工具箱,能够快速地设计出符合各级性能要求的滤波器,利用Matlab/Simulink中的工具箱,全部采用图形化的编程模式,自动生成DSP源代码.结论为窄带FIR滤波器采用抽样率转换多级实现的方法,有效地降低了滤波器的节数,自动生成的DSP源代码能在DSP芯片上正常运行.  相似文献   

11.
一种改进型的FIR数字滤波器设计   总被引:8,自引:5,他引:3  
探讨了FIR数字滤波器的传统设计方法,即先用Matlab进行方案设计和算法设计与验证,然后将此算法用DSP汇编语言实现,并在硬件DSP目标板上实现。分析了传统设计过程中的一些弊端,进而提出了一种改进型的FIR滤波器设计方法,即基于Matlab的DSP系统级设计方法。此方法将Matlab和TI CCS及目标DSP连接起来,使系统的设计过程得到了很大简化,方便了开发设计。  相似文献   

12.
采样信号的数字滤波设计和DSP实现   总被引:6,自引:0,他引:6  
陈明军  王金 《信息技术》2006,30(1):50-53
针对基于DSP的采样装置,以FIR滤波器为例,讨论对采样数字信号的数字滤波设计和DSP实现,同时讨论了用Matlab软件设计数字滤波器的方法。  相似文献   

13.
在分析了FIR数字滤波器主要特点的基础上,采用最大误差最小化准则的等波纹迫近法,来设计FIR数字滤波器。然后通过Matlab程序设计语言中Remez函数扣Remezord函数计算FIR数字滤波器的系数,并基于美国德州仪器公司生产的TMS320C5402芯片的数字信号处理功能,应用DSP汇编语言编程实现了该滤波器,使不同阶数的FIR数字滤波器都可以用Matlab所得到的结果来修改DSP程序中的数据子程序。  相似文献   

14.
基于FPGA的FIR数字滤波器的设计与实现   总被引:3,自引:2,他引:1  
介绍了基于FPGA的FIR数字滤波器的设计与实现,该设计利用Matlab工具箱设计窗函数计算FIR滤波器系数,并通过VHDL层次化设计方法,同时FPGA与单片机有机结合,采用C51及VHDL语言模块化的设计思想及进行优化编程,有效实现了键盘可设置参数及LCD显示。结果表明此实现结构能进一步完善数据的快速处理和有效控制,提高了设计的灵活性、可靠性和功能的可扩展性。  相似文献   

15.
基于MATLAB 7.0的FIR滤波器设计及实现   总被引:1,自引:0,他引:1  
刘春河 《电子质量》2006,(12):39-40
用窗函数设计法设计FIR滤波器,采用MATLAB7.0具体实现.通过对带通FIR滤波器的具体研究,确立了MATLAB设计FIR滤波器的设计流程,为进一步在定点DSP硬件上的实现奠定基础.此外本文还对在DSP上实现的一些关键问题作了简介.  相似文献   

16.
FIR数字滤波器在DSP上的实现   总被引:7,自引:0,他引:7  
在TMS320C54x系统开发环境CCS(Code Composer Studio)下对FIR滤波器的DSP实现原理进行了讨论。利用Matlab中的FIR数字滤波器的函数设计相应的滤波器,对得到的滤波器系数采用Q15格式表示,并用C语言产生模拟输入信号。将获取的系数和输入信号通过相应的指令调到DSP芯片的数据存储器中,运用MAC指令、循环缓冲寄存器、块循环寄存器实现已知混合信号的滤波。通过实验仿真,从输入信号和输出信号的时域和频域曲线可看出在DSP上实现的FIR滤波器能完成预定的滤波任务。  相似文献   

17.
适合单片机实时处理的简单FIR滤波器设计   总被引:2,自引:1,他引:2  
介绍了一种以Matlab7.0为辅助设计工具,采用窗函数法结合零、极点调整法和试探法设计的滤除工频50 Hz干扰的FIR滤波器的设计与实现。该滤波器运算简单、计算量小,非常适合通用单片机进行实时处理,同时具有低通滤波和50 Hz陷波功能。实验结果表明该滤波器对心电信号中的50 Hz工频干扰和高频干扰具有很好的滤波效果。  相似文献   

18.
TD-SCDMA中FIR滤波器的DSP实现   总被引:5,自引:5,他引:0  
文中首先说明了TD-SCDMA标准中对FIR滤波器的性能要求.同时以TD-SCDMA中的FIR滤波器为例,说明了数字滤波器的基本原理,讨论了如何应用MATLAB进行数字滤波器的设计,以及数字滤波器的DSP实现的基本思想,在实现过程中与MATLAB的结合.针对TI公司TM320C55X系列芯片进行汇编语言设计,平衡了设计精度和存储空间的要求,具有占用存储空间少,运行速度快的优点,更好地适应实时滤波的场合.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号